Korea International School, International school in Ibaraki, Japan.
Korea International School is an international school in Ibaraki that combines Korean and Japanese teaching methods with global curricula. The school offers International Baccalaureate programs and serves students from many different countries and backgrounds.
The school was founded in 2008 to meet the growing demand for international education in the region. In 2017, it gained recognition as an International Baccalaureate World School, which expanded its educational offerings.
Classes are taught in Korean and Japanese, allowing students to develop skills in both languages throughout their school day. This bilingual approach shapes how students interact, think, and connect with peers from different cultural backgrounds.
The school offers boarding facilities for students who need accommodation during the school year and maintains small class sizes for personalized instruction. Visitors and parents should contact the school in advance to learn about specific programs and access details.
The school operates under the International Baccalaureate system, which sets it apart from traditional Japanese schools and gives students a globally recognized diploma. This curriculum prepares students for universities worldwide.
